Gorky Park “Factory of Happy People”
This year’s name is what H.G. Wells called the park when he visited it in 1934. This winter the skating rink lives up to its name and features a neon assembly line and a ten-meter chimney. The rink, which is the trendiest in Moscow thanks to regular music events, has a separate kids zone and a hockey pitch.
Like at VDNKh, Monday is maintenance day. The “Factory” is open 10 a.m. to 11 p.m. (until midnight on weekends and holidays). There is a service break 3 to 5 p.m. Tickets are 350-650 rubles; rentals – 250 rubles.
